Anisotropic Transport of Galactic Cosmic Rays based on Stochastic Differential Equations
In his PhD thesis, Mr. Merten has introduced a new method - the stochastic differential equations - in the field of galactic transport of cosmic rays, which allows to perform solutions of the transport equation in the same simulation environment as the non-diffusive single particle propagation of cosmic rays at the highest energies. First applications of the method in the field of intragalactic propagation and transport from the termination shock back to the Milky Way provide new research results, which are already intensively discussed in the scientific community.
